WA4 1BX is an accessible, working-class neighbourhood on York Street, 0.7km from Warrington in Warrington. Administratively it sits within Latchford West ward and the Warrington South constituency.

Within the WA4 district, this postcode is characterised by residents in this subgroup are typically single or divorced eu-born migrants who live alone. many are aged 25 to 44 and are employed in sales and customer service occupations or are process, plant and machine operatives. a higher than group average proportion identify with the white ethnic group or other asian ethnicities, and many do not speak english very well or well. housing is principally in flats in the social or private rented sector, with households typically overcrowded, and home ownership rare. By day, the area transitions to a manufacturing, energy and utilities character: manufacturing, energy and utilities. An average age of 37 puts this squarely in mixed-family territory — professional couples, school-age children households, and established residents all sharing the streets.

Safety: Crime is moderate at 78 incidents per 1,000 residents — broadly typical for this type of urban area. Property: With prices averaging £119k, this is one of the more affordable postcodes in the area, down 5.3% year-on-year.

Census 2021 statistics for WA4 1BX are sourced from Output Area E00063092 (shared with 17 postcodes in this micro-neighbourhood). Property prices come from HM Land Registry.
